#a12648 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#a12648 is composed of 63.1% red, 14.9% green and 28.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 76.4% magenta, 55.3% yellow and 36.9% black. It has a hue angle of 343.4 degrees, a saturation of 61.8% and a lightness of 39%. #a12648 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ff4c90 with #430000. Closest websafe color is: #993333.

#a12648 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#a12648 has RGB values of R:161, G:38, B:72 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.76, Y:0.55, K:0.37. Its decimal value is 10561096.

Shades and Tints of #a12648
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020101 is the darkest color, while #fcf1f4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#a12648
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#646363 is the less saturated color, while #c0073a is the most saturated one.
